About The Pinnacle: Layout, History & Architecture

Constructed in 1973 as part of Nashville's post-industrial regeneration efforts, The Pinnacle stands as a significant example of Late Modernist architecture. Its imposing concrete facade, characterised by sharp angles and robust, exposed aggregate panels, fronts the River Ash. With a capacity of 3,800, the main auditorium is a large, adaptable space designed primarily for standing concerts and conventions. The floor area is entirely flat, providing an expansive general admission zone, which transitions into a steeply raked, fixed concrete seating structure at the rear and flanks.

Sightlines from the upper tiers are generally unobstructed, offering a broad view of the stage, though the distance can be considerable for certain acts. The lower standing area provides direct proximity to the performance. Acoustically, the hall presents inherent challenges common to large concrete structures of its era. Its unadorned surfaces and expansive volume create a notably live and reverberant sound profile, necessitating precise and powerful sound reinforcement. Expect the quality of the audible experience to be heavily reliant on the visiting production's sound engineering rather than the inherent properties of the space itself.

The Live Experience & Current Schedule

Entry to The Pinnacle is managed through multiple access points along its eastern flank, often forming staggered queues that can become dense during peak arrival times. Once inside, the utilitarian foyer areas offer several bar stations, typically serving standard concession fare to mitigate pre-show queues. The live experience within the main hall varies distinctly: the standing pit below the stage cultivates a direct, high-energy atmosphere, while the elevated seating provides a more detached, observational perspective of the performance.

Travel & Arrival Logistics

🚆

Rail & Mainline Connections

Nashville Central station is a 12-minute walk south-east from The Pinnacle. Exit the station onto Mill Lane, turn left, and continue for approximately 800 metres. The venue will be on your right, situated just off Albion Way.

🚌

Bus & Local Transit

Nashville Bus Interchange, adjacent to Nashville Central station, serves most city routes. Key services including the 17, 24, and X5 stop at the 'Albion Way / Foundry Street' bus stop, a 4-minute walk south from the venue entrance along Albion Way.

🚗

Parking & Vehicle Access

The Ashside Multi-Storey Car Park, located off Foundry Street, is a 5-minute walk inland from the venue. Fees apply, and advance booking is highly recommended for evening events to guarantee a space. The Foundry Gate Car Park, also off Foundry Street, is an 8-minute walk inland but is frequently congested.

🚶

Entry, Queues & Security

Entry is via the dedicated entrance doors on the eastern flank of the building, clearly marked from Albion Way. Queue arrangements are managed by event staff. All visitors are subject to mandatory bag searches, and early arrival (30-45 minutes before advertised doors) is advisable, especially for sold-out events, to navigate security and find preferred spots within the standing area.
